Contradictions in Conservative Transportation Policy

This chapter critiques the contradictions within conservative ideologies regarding local governance and funding for public projects, particularly in transportation. It discusses the political dynamics surrounding federal grants, the implications of new infrastructure initiatives, and the impact of shifting policies on vehicle emission standards. The conversation highlights the challenges moderate voices face in a polarized environment and the potential consequences of undermining fuel efficiency standards on air quality and transportation costs.
